Lyubov

2 syllablesTrend: flat

female given name (Любовь)

Lyubov is the Russian word for love, and one of a trio of given names based on theological virtues: Vera, faith; Nadezhda, hope; Lyubov, love. Chekhov's The Cherry Orchard gives us Lyubov Andreyevna, the vanishing aristocrat who can't quite leave her old estate behind. The affectionate short form is Lyuba, softer and more everyday. Two syllables in the Russian, with a soft l at the front that English speakers approach as lyu, and a v at the end that closes like a small lid. Lyubov reads strong and classical, a name that is also, literally, a declaration.
